Using Chlorella as the material, and ^<14>C as a tracer, kinetic studies were performed on the fate of the photogenic agent (denoted by R) which have been detected by CALVIN and BENSON in their " pre-illumination experiment". 2. The processes of photochemical formation and non-photo-chemical decay of R, as well as the process of ^<14>CO_2-fixation caused by R were found to be affected in different manners by cyanide and azide. 3. Based on the theory propounded earlier by the author and his coworkers, the various phenomena occurring in the presence and absence of the poisons were analyzed kinetically. Quantitative data were presented in confirmation of the earlier observations that at 25゜ cyanide inhibits the reaction between R and CO_2 and accelerates the decay of R, while azide inhibits the reaction between R and CO_2, leaving the rate of decay of R apparently unchanged.
